ITU mediation between Arabsat and Turksat appears to have stopped 4 months of interference at 30.5-31 degrees East

by Peter B. de Selding

PARIS — Satellite fleet owners operating in the 30.5-31.5 degrees east region in geostationary orbit knew that the arrival of a big new neighbor, Turksat 5A, in mid-2021 was going to present frequency coordination challenges.

The only question was which one — Arabsat, Avanti, Eutelsat or SES — would be first to say Turksat 5A, with 1,728 MHz of Ku-band capacity distributed over as many as 70 independent beams, was broadcasting outside its regulatory perimeter.
